A Death Too Cruel, a Mother Unbound Chapter 1

When the power meter in the house trips, Mom's foster daughter, Juniper Hawthorne, is trapped in the dark for five minutes.

Even though I have claustrophobia, Mom locks me in an empty, pitch-black room.

"You knew Juniper was terrified of the dark, yet you intentionally shut off the power just to frighten her! I'll teach you how to behave today!"

I cry and beg her not to, but all I receive in return is a harsh slap.

"Claustrophobia? That's just what happens when a kid grows up too spoiled."

Late that night, I sense someone breaking into the house. The first thing I do is to call Mom, a renowned criminal psychologist, for help, only to be yelled at.

"You're still really getting into this role just to fight Juniper for attention, aren't you?

"Kidnappers, huh? Well, go ahead and die so you'll stop bothering me!"

As she wishes, I'm brutally tortured and killed. My body is buried beneath Mom's favorite flowerbed.

After I die, my soul is trapped in the body of a cat. All I can do is helplessly circle Mom until five days have passed.

The police arrive with a mangled body and request her help in creating a portrait of the killer.

"The victim is female, aged between 16 and 20, with the time of death estimated within the last three days.

"From what we could piece together so far… she was likely flayed before death, then smashed with a hammer or similar heavy object, resulting in widespread comminuted fractures throughout the body.

"In short, she likely endured a brutal, inhumane torture before death…"

Listening to the forensic team's initial assessment, every officer at the scene couldn't help but inhale sharply. Even one of the younger female officers shed tears when she heard about how I'd brutally died.

Mom, who soon arrived after the call, looked grim upon hearing the details.

The lead police officer, Martin Beckett, greeted her upon noticing her arrival. "You're here, Amelia Reed. We need your help with the facial reconstruction."

"No trouble at all. It's what I'm here for."

Mom walked straight toward my body and asked, "Which case number is this?"

"The fifth, but the serial killer has escalated this time. It's worse than the others…"

As a renowned criminal psychologist, Mom entered the scene and stood over the scattered bones on the floor for a long, silent moment.

A faint flimmer of hope rose in me. Would she recognize me?

When she stared fixedly at the body without speaking, Martin grew anxious and asked, "Well? Can you reconstruct her face?"

Mom helplessly replied, "Martin, even if I'm a miracle worker, I'd still need the skull."

Then, her expression turned serious as she continued, "We must locate the skull as soon as possible. While the body has yet to decompose any further, I can still reconstruct the victim's likeness to something as accurate as possible."

The skull! I knew exactly where it was!

I ran to her and meowed, tugging at her pant leg and trying to pull her toward the flowerbed.

She stared at me, confused. That was when Martin stepped in. "Let's follow it. They say animals have a certain intuition, don't they?"

They skeptically followed me to the flowerbed. Mom froze the moment she recognized the familiar place.

When Martin saw me stop there, he grabbed a shovel and started digging.

"It really is here…" he muttered, staring at the maggot-infested skull lying among the flowerbed.

Mom affectionately picked me up, and for the first time in 12 years, she smiled at me. "Thank you, Officer Kitty."

Her long-lost smile made my heart ache with bitterness. If she knew that I was the one inside the cat's body, she'd probably want to douse me in formaldehyde.

Looking at the unearthed bones, Martin couldn't help but curse angrily, "The bastard who did this is sick!"

A touch of pity flickered in Mom's eyes. "She's so young, and to die such an awful death… Her family will be devastated when they find out."

Devastated?

Somehow, I felt that if Mom learned I was dead, she'd probably throw a party to celebrate.
